The TaxProf notes that the House Ways and Means Committee passed two bills yesterday, including a bunch of inane housing assistance provisions.
There is one step the taxwriters could take that would do more to help tax policy than anything else. I propose that all taxwriters - and eventually, all congresscritters - be required to do their own returns via live webcasts. They could use any commercially available software, but the screen with their work would also have to be webcast live.
The webcast would also allow running unmoderated chat commentary on the congresscritters' progress through the forms ("LOL! $100,000 home mortgage interest deduction? What's yr interest rate, anyway, Senator? U can only deduct interest on the first $1 million of acquisition debt. U should refinance, or stop cheating! :-)" ).
I don't believe this provision is in either bill. A pity; it would encourage these people to face the consequences of the tax stupidity they enact for the rest of us.
